With the development of electric vehicles, the charging infrastructure and services has become more and more promising. This paper focuses on the user satisfaction study of charging service. Based on the characteristics of electric vehicle charging infrastructure, the user satisfaction of charging service consists of four firslevel indicators: using cost, hardware facilities in charging stations, charging station availability, service experience. Then the seconds-level indicators are defined under the firstlevel indicators respectively. Based on the identified electric vehicle charging infrastructure user cost model, the cost model is established, and the validity of the model is verified by specific cases, which provides a research framework and quantitative data analysis methods for the user satisfaction and user research of electric vehicle charging infrastructure.
